John W. Stroh, III
Board Member, Detroit RiverFront Conservancy
Chairman and CEO
The Stroh Companies
John W. Stroh, III has been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of The Stroh Companies, Inc. since May of 1999. He has been a member of the Board of Directors of The Stroh Companies, Inc. and its subsidiary SBC Holdings, Inc. (the former The Stroh Brewery Company) since 1989. Mr. Stroh is a director of Community Central Bank Corporation (NASDAQ: CCBD) of Mount Clemens, Michigan, where he is chairman of the Trust Committee. He is also a director of the Rock Island Company of St. Paul, Minnesota and the SRAM Corporation of Chicago, Illinois. Involved in various civic activities, Mr. Stroh is a member of the Board of Directors of the Detroit Institute of Arts and serves as Vice-Chairman and member of the Executive, Audit and Building Committees. He is a Director of the Detroit Riverfront Conservancy and member of the Planning and Finance Committees. He also serves as Trustee of the Detroit Downtown Partnership. Mr. Stroh is a graduate of the Program for Management Development at Harvard Business School and he is a graduate of the Siebel Institute of Technology, course in brewing technology. He received his bachelor's degree in Economics from Ohio Wesleyan University in Delaware, Ohio in 1982.
